Former LNA Mig-21 in Berenice base, Egypt

Share
Share

A collaborator of the magazine Scramble found a photo of a MiG-21MF (serial 8622) pole mounted at the gate of Berenice airport (Egypt).

The aircraft looks like the same aircraft caught in a photo in the last Novembre in the same airport: a former Libyan National Army (LNA) Air Force MiG-21MF (serial 22) transfered to the LNA A.F. in 2015.

It was last noted in Libya in January 2017.

Berenice is considered the largest military base in the Red Sea, the largest naval base in the Middle East and North Africa, and the second of its kind in Egypt.
